Che Adams suspended for Birmingham’s home clash with Burton
Posted Friday, April 06, 2018 by PA
Birmingham will be without the suspended Che Adams when bottom-of-the-table Burton visit St Andrew’s.
Adams begins a three-match ban after he was shown a straight red card as the Blues won 1-0 at Bolton in midweek.
Adams’ absence leaves Birmingham short of attacking options and boss Garry Monk is keen to get Sam Gallagher back in contention as soon as possible. The on-loan Southampton striker has been struggling with a calf injury and he will be assessed again ahead of the game.
Midfielder Craig Gardner could return to the squad following a hamstring problem as Monk’s men look for a fourth straight victory to ease them further clear of the drop zone.
Burton hope in-form winger Lloyd Dyer will be fit to play.
The 35-year-old, who was born in Birmingham and had a loan spell at St Andrew’s in 2015, is nursing a knock from the home draw against Middlesbrough on Monday.
Dyer has set up two of Burton’s last three goals and scored the other, so Albion boss Nigel Clough will be eager to have him available.
Forward Lucas Akins (hamstring) is nearing a return and he will be assessed along with Darren Bent (illness) and Jacob Davenport.
